2004 Outstanding Employee Recognition Program

Jim with Mayor

 

JIM ANDERSON

SERVICE DEPARTMENT

Engineering Bureau

ENGINEERING
TECHNICIAN 3

NOVEMBER, 2004



JIM ANDERSON began his career with the City of Akron in the Engineering Bureau in June, 1984 as an Engineering Technician I. Jim was promoted to his current position of Engineering Technician III on November 29, 1993.

JIM played a major role in the Middlebury Grocery Store Development. He was involved in the preparation of the successful application for clean Ohio Revitalization Funds for the property that brought $2.8 million to the project. HE prepared the plans and specs for the demolition of the existing building at the site and then oversaw the demolition of the building which also had hazardous materials. Throughout the course of the project, JIM has worked closely with the developer of the project by preparing the plans and specs for the Middlebury/Exchange Streetscape project that will provide the finishing touches to an exciting project

JIM and his wife, Lynn, live in Ellet with their daughter Megan and son Ben. Jim enjoys participating as a coach for his children’s activities, watching football at his North Canton Alma mater, and attending the annual Salt Fork trip with his co-workers.

JIM is truly a role model who demonstrates his flexibility by designing projects in the office then having the ability to follow the projects into the field.
